Flounder Piccata with Spinach
Cook Rice:
- Boil the rice as per the package instructions without adding salt or fat. Once cooked, mix it with a little salt and pepper.
Prepare Fish:
- Season the flounder fillets with salt and pepper, then coat them lightly in flour.
Cook Fish:
- Heat oil in a pan and cook the fish for about 1.5 minutes on each side until it flakes easily.
Make Sauce:
- Add wine, lemon juice, and capers to the pan, cooking for 1 minute. Stir in butter until it melts, then take the fish and sauce out of the pan to keep warm.
Sauté Spinach:
- Clean the pan, add spinach, and cook until it wilts, about 1 minute.
Serve:
- On each plate, place rice, top with spinach, add a fish fillet, and drizzle with sauce.
